This study aims to analyze the role of human resource (HR) competencies and digital transformation in improving operational effectiveness in national banking institutions. The research employs a literature review method by examining scientific journals, books, and official reports related to the research variables. The findings indicate that digital HR competencies, such as the ability to operate banking technology systems, data literacy, and adaptability to procedural changes, significantly contribute to enhancing the speed, accuracy, and quality of banking operational services. Furthermore, digital transformation, which involves the adoption of technologies such as digital banking, artificial intelligence, and process automation, can reduce operational costs, increase productivity, and strengthen internal control systems. These two variables are interdependent, where the success of digital transformation is highly influenced by the readiness and competencies of human resources as the main drivers of technology implementation. In conclusion, enhancing digital HR competencies and optimizing digital transformation are crucial factors in improving operational effectiveness, enabling banks to remain competitive in an increasingly digitalized financial industry.
